Choosing Your Mushroom

Successfully enjoying the benefits of mushroom tea begins with selecting the right product. Varieties like Reishi, Chaga, and Lion’s Mane are popular for their distinct health advantages. For example, Reishi is known for its stress-reducing properties, Chaga for its antioxidants, and Lion’s Mane for improvement in cognitive function. It’s also important to ensure quality and avoid contaminants by sourcing mushrooms from reputable, organic sources.

Brewing Your Tea

Making mushroom tea is easy and requires little to no equipment. Start by simmering your chosen mushroom in water for about an hour. This slow extraction process ensures that the water absorbs the mushrooms' beneficial compounds. Once brewed, you can improve the tea's flavor by adding herbs, spices, or natural sweeteners, making the earthy taste more palatable for beginners.

Precautions and Considerations

While mushroom tea is generally safe for most people, it's important to consume it in moderation. Those with mushroom allergies or specific health conditions should consult with a healthcare provider before incorporating mushroom tea into their diets. Quality and sourcing are also crucial considerations to avoid potential side effects caused by contaminants.
